A través de los sagaces ojos y los relatos de Wade Davis, explorador de National Geographic, somos testigos de la extraordinaria diversidad de las culturas aborígenes del mundo que están desapareciendo a un ritmo alarmante.

A National Geographic Explorer-in-Residence, he has been described as “a rare combination of scientist, scholar, poet and passionate defender of all of life’s diversity.” Full bio »
